Flamengo gets scared in the end but beats Santos and chases leader Palmeiras

deercreekfoundation November 10, 2025
948614028-flamengo-x-santos-610x400.jpg



Flamengo players celebrate Leo Pereira’s goal. Photo: Girvan de Sousa/Flamengo

Photo: Jogada10

Flamengo lived up to their expectations and won 3-2 against Santos at the Maracanã this Sunday, September 11, with goals from Leo Pereira, Carrascal and Bruno Henrique, with Gabriel Bontempo and Lautaro Díaz scoring in the end to the delight of Santos fans. In this match, the 33rd match of the Brasileirão, the team did not play well in the first half. However, they were technically far superior to Santos, who relied solely on the flashes of Neymar, who was chosen as a starter, and they went into half-time in an advantageous situation with a goal from Leo Pereira.

They dominated the field until the final 40 minutes of the second half. He spread out with Carrascal and Bruno Henrique and could have scored bigger goals as he missed some chances. — contains pAlaskaeta wasted the penalty. But when Neymar was eventually sent off in the 40th minute, Peixe woke up and got scared, combining with Gabriel Bontempo and Lautaro Díaz to score two goals. For the irregular Mengo, it was an incredible fear.

With this, Rubro Negro reached 68 points, second only to leaders Palmeiras. A win would take Santos out of the relegation zone, with just 33 points, leaving them at the top of the league, two points behind Vitoria. Peixe has played one game less than the Bahia team, but against Palmeiras. Will they have the power to score against Verdun in this little football?

Bureaucratic Flamengo in the first half

Flamengo started in first place but played less than expected. He had possession of the ball, but had little creative attacking movement, occasionally requiring flashes from Bruno Henrique, such as a movement from the left near the baseline, where he gained the body and passed to a free Arrascaeta, missing Flamengo’s biggest chance. Santos grew in confidence as Rio de Janeiro’s midfield wasn’t very creative, especially as Neymar was making good passes (until he received a yellow card in the first half) despite complaining to the referee about every move. And number 11 was on the verge of scoring after receiving a cross from the right. — played in São Paulo’s best chance.

In the 36th minute, Flamengo scored a goal. appAfter being awarded a corner kick, Santos’ defense headed the ball away. The ball hit Guilherme’s back and Leo Pereira, who came in very slowly, took a deft shot. A strange and coincidental goal – but alsoIt’s worth it.

Mengo expands

In the second half, Flamengo regained more connections and suffocated Santos defensively. When they stole the ball, they attacked with speed. That’s how he scored his second goal in the 6th minute. In the defensive midfield, Alaskaeta took one touch and launched a free carrascal on the right side. The Colombian player sped into the area and fired a powerful shot to make it 2-0.

Santos drops a tire and Fra creates a chance. They almost scored on a cross from Ayrton Lucas, but Blazan made a save. Alaskaeta won a corner kick and almost qualified for the Olympics. At 21, Mengaon came within one point. Bruno Enrique used his speed to defeat Soteldo and was taken down by the former Flamengo player inside the area. Arrascaeta hit the crossbar and was unable to score his 18th goal, almost leaving him alone as the top scorer (along with Caio Jorge). In the 36th minute, another Santos attack gave Flamengo a 3-0 lead. Igor Vinicius missed the ball wide and left it at the feet of Bruno Henrique, who thankfully disallowed it: 3-0.

Santos without Neymar almost draws

Santos was headed for an easy victory when he removed the 40-year-old Neymar and Guilherme in the final stages of the match. And didn’t Peixe grow up to be a great terror to Flamengo? Bontempo finally scored in the 43rd minute after Ronning hit the crossbar. Two minutes later, Ronning had another shot, but Rossi was unable to release the ball and Taquiano passed the ball to Lautaro Díaz to score the second goal.
